The Basics of Secondary Glazing
Before diving into materials, it's essential to understand what secondary glazing is. Secondary glazing involves installing an extra layer of glass or plastic over existing windows, developing an insulating barrier. This process can considerably enhance thermal performance and sound insulation while also serving as a protective barrier versus external components.

Drift Glass: Float glass is routine sheet glass, which gives clearness and aesthetic appeal. It is best used in quieter environments where sound insulation is less of a concern.

Laminated Glass: This material features an additional layer of PVB (polyvinyl butyral) in between glass sheets. This not only improves acoustic insulation however likewise increases safety, as it holds together when shattered. Ideal for metropolitan settings, it safeguards against noise externalities while supplying resilience.

Polycarbonate and Acrylic: Known for their high effect resistance, both of these materials are frequently utilized when safety is a concern. Polycarbonate is specifically valued for its unbreakable homes, making it particularly ideal for schools and public structures.

Thermal Glass: This type of glazing has actually been crafted to provide superior insulation. While its upfront cost might be greater, the long-lasting cost savings on energy costs can validate the financial investment.

Low-E Glass: Low emissivity (Low-E) glass includes an unique finish that decreases heat transfer. It can show heat in winter while allowing sunlight in during warmer months, offering remarkable year-round comfort.
Factors to Consider When Choosing Durable Materials for Secondary Glazing
When selecting materials for secondary glazing, numerous criteria need to be taken into account:

Environmental Conditions: Consider the geographical place and its climate. Areas with high winds or heavy rain may require stronger, more resilient materials.

Soundproofing Needs: For homes or offices found in loud locations, picking laminated glass and polycarbonate options can enhance sound insulation.

Aesthetic Requirements: The visual look of secondary glazing matters. Choosing clear, high-quality glass can keep the residential or commercial property's original look while guaranteeing functionality.

Installation Method: Some materials may require specialized installation methods which could affect the overall cost and feasibility of the project.
Regularly Asked Questions (FAQs)Q1: What is the expected life-span of secondary glazing materials?
A1: While it mainly depends on the product used and maintenance, well-maintained secondary glazing can last 20-30 years or longer.
Q2: Can secondary glazing be set up on all types of windows?
A2: Most kinds of windows can accommodate secondary glazing. Nevertheless, older or historical windows may require unique considerations to maintain their stability.
Q3: Is secondary glazing efficient versus condensation?
A3: Yes, secondary glazing can help reduce condensation by preserving a more steady temperature level between the inner and outer panes of glass.
Q4: How does secondary glazing effect energy efficiency?
A4: Secondary glazing can considerably decrease energy bills by improving insulation and minimizing heat loss through windows.
Q5: Can I retrofit secondary glazing to existing windows?
A5: Yes, secondary glazing can be retrofitted to existing windows, making it a flexible solution for enhancing energy efficiency in older homes and structures.
